The scientific institution in Brazil is marching to a good rhythm. Despite problems in funding (and in the very irregular distribution of such funds), universities and private research centers changed and grew over the last few years. In 1999, Brazil (whose external debt is over 50% of GDP), invested 0.87% of GDP in Research & Development: a percentage comparable to that of several Mediterranean countries.
Never have there been so much science and so much technology on so many sides as now. The expansion of scientific information in the social sphere is frankly impressive. In newspapers and movies, on television and radio, scientific ideas circulate freely every day of the week. Science is in cell phones, shampoo, compact discs, Olympic athletes' clothing, food, perfumes, and in so many places that trying to enumerate them would be insane. There is a substantial divergence between the standards of integrity associated with "good science" and the problems imposed by the conflict of interest on research, specially in the biomedical field. There are at least as many ways in which information may be altered and the production of new scientific knowledge may be affected as there are links that can be established between researchers, private companies, and editors and staff of the specialized press. On 16 January 2004, the United Nations Secretary-General and Nobel Peace Prize winner Kofi Annan launched a Global Media Aids Initiative, with the aim of convincing the press, radio, television and Internet to join the fight against what has been called the "forgotten disease of the forgotten continent". Throughout the world, over 40 million people have the Hiv virus. In 2003 there were 5 million new infections and 3 million deaths were caused by Aids.
Some recent events have brought to the attention of the general public the issue of free access to scientific information. On many occasions basic scientific information has been said to be constantly available to scientists. In truth, a group of scientists (those who live in the developing countries) have long remained on the fringes of the international research community and in part still are, mainly because of the existing difficulties in accessing scientific publications. Over the last few years the media and especially television have focussed on presumed health emergencies such as mad-cow disease, genetically modified organisms (GMOs), the Di Bella cancer-cure case and the Lipobay case. Topics such as these have a strong emotional impact on public opinion and subscribe to the dictates of the ratings rather than following the more or less prescriptive rules of scientific communication. In the field of scientific communication in Europe, science centres have gained increasing importance over the last ten years. Italy, beyond the City of Science in Naples, is also planning the set up of more science centres throughout the country. Their hands-on style makes them something between a museum and a fun fair and, beyond the issue of merit, no doubt the success of many science centres also depends on the fun offered. A word of warning for scientists: don’t appear on talk-shows. Not only would you probably run into a magician, you might even be mistaken for one, which is much worse. And do not ask the press, the radio and television to put their magical mentality aside: the media are condemned to it. It is not just a matter of what the audience wants. It is the cause-effect relations the media constantly have to establish that have per se something “magic”. Terms such as gmo, genetic tests and pharmacogenomics, which were once used only by experts, belong today to everyday language. The new vocabulary of molecular biology shows an increase in the interest of society in scientific problems, and in particular the recent cultural supremacy of molecular biology. For all of us, the gene symbolizes progress and power, the hope of fighting incurable diseases, and the fear of terrifying genetic manipulations. This article presents the results of a study carried out in Italy by the Permanent Observatory on science communication through the media. The aim of this research project coordinated by the staff of the Masters Degree in Science Communication, ISAS, Trieste, in collaboration with Ilesis S.r.l., Rome, is to monitor and analyse systematically the amount of scientific information on TV and in the press.
A survey has been recently carried out for the first time in Italy concerning science communication through the media and the result has been that science hits the headlines. It is often front-page news in the press and it is also often among the main points of the news on TV. This is not very surprising.
